[gens-sdl] gens-sdl.exe.manifest: Disable DPI awareness; add WinVista and Win7 OS...
authorDavid Korth <gerbilsoft@gerbilsoft.com>
Thu, 3 Sep 2015 03:19:30 +0000 (23:19 -0400)
committerDavid Korth <gerbilsoft@gerbilsoft.com>
Thu, 3 Sep 2015 03:19:30 +0000 (23:19 -0400)
I'll test DPI awareness eventually. gens-sdl can't really take
advantage of it, since the rendering resolution is limited by
the system being emulated, and there's no GUI elements other
than the main window.

src/gens-sdl/win32/gens-sdl.exe.manifest

index c8b3df8..043ed74 100644 (file)
                </security>
        </trustInfo>
 
-       <!-- Mark this program as DPI-aware on Windows Vista and later. -->
+       <!-- Mark this program as *not* DPI-aware on Windows Vista and later. -->
        <asmv3:application>
                <asmv3:windowsSettings xmlns="http://schemas.microsoft.com/SMI/2005/WindowsSettings">
-                       <dpiAware>true</dpiAware>
+                       <dpiAware>false</dpiAware>
                </asmv3:windowsSettings>
        </asmv3:application>
+
+       <!-- Operating system compatibility. -->
+       <compatibility xmlns="urn:schemas-microsoft-com:compatibility.v1">
+               <application> 
+                       <!--The ID below indicates application support for Windows Vista --> 
+                       <supportedOS Id="{e2011457-1546-43c5-a5fe-008deee3d3f0}"/> 
+
+                       <!--The ID below indicates application support for Windows 7 --> 
+                       <supportedOS Id="{35138b9a-5d96-4fbd-8e2d-a2440225f93a}"/> 
+               </application> 
+       </compatibility>
 </assembly>